Wavelet-based filtering of OCT-data: application to study cerebral arteries

Paper Abstract

Wavelets are widely used to improve the quality of images by digital filtering of noise. In this work, application of wavelet-filtering to OCT-images is considered. The problem of appropriate selection of the wavelet-basis is discussed and analysis of cerebral arteries in newborn rats is performed.
